I wasn't really a fan of Observations Of A Short Man by Nigel Marsh. His observations were mainly other peoples' philosophies or ideas that he has taken on board. No real narrative or objective which was probably my main issue.

There was a lot of 'I'm not saying this, I'm just saying that' So what are you saying? Yet another endorsement by David Koch should have given it away.

I was also well and truly over the Sydney love affair. I don't care how much you love Sydney, really I don't. Just as much as I don't care about all the 'observations' which I quite frankly could have read on an inspirational desk calendar.

A little harsh, it wasn't horrible, just not really my cup of tea.
